New faces join women’s Sweet 16

The 16 teams left standing in the NCAA women’s tournament include many of the usual suspects and a few surprises too. Brittney Griner and her undefeated Baylor Lady Bears slammed their way through the first two rounds. Resurrected Lanyard seeks community support

BATH — Lanyard Theatre Company, which bills itself as Maine’s only professional theater troupe focusing solely on new work, is back.
